I’m happy with the resource changes, however, these changes brought a few unpleasing game elements with them that is not very user friendly.

Waiting your turn:
Now that you no longer can simply grab a new ship from the first shipyard you see, people have to manage/maintain order in which they have to take turn in taking the next big battle ship from a shipyard. Only the decency of a player keeps this order, anyone who is unwilling to wait (or not yet aware of the new system) and simply grabs a new ship can ruin the effort and time other players put in to gathering the resources.


I hope there is something planned or in the make to make this friendlier, for in its current state, people will argue in chat in unpleasant conversations about ship taking order and who went before his turn bound to cause a few angry people to respond with more unpleasant conversations expressing their feeling.



So I’d like to propose the following idea


Change how shipyards and the garage system works:
Normally you just dock, select a new ship and undock at that shipyard again. What if you can only spawn (undock) ships docked at “that” shipyard from your garage. Anything else will first need to be built.

If you have no ships docked at “that” shipyard you can add “one” ship to the built queue, to be built and upon completion it will be added to your garage docked at “that” particular shipyard.

Anything not docked at “that” shipyard, but in your garage (docked at another shipyard) will need to be transferred to it. A percentage of ship value in resources will need to be paid to get it there. It will be added to the built queue with a percent already completed.

The quickest (and cheapest) way will be by spawning your ship from your garage at the (jump) gate.

In order that ships are added to the built queue, they will be built and upon completion added to your garage. This would maintain a much greater control of who is next in line for a ship.

This would mean that ships docked at “that” shipyard can be taken out of it, without any resource cost.


While waiting for your ship to be built (or transferred) you are free to do other things.

To stimulate mining it would be nice if a share (say 33%) of the resources you unload on the shipyard planet would be added to your own ship it`s built process in the built queue. If you have a less expensive ship in the built queue, (and for example last in line) you can complete your ship on your own with your share of resources, before the other ships are completed.



This is only a suggest and I really hope some thing similar is already in the make or planned to be added, if not I really hope some thing like this idea would be considered to be added in the near future.

There was a system sorta like this before 1.500 was released.

Except a few things, spawning is the same now but since there werent any transfer gates that wasnt a problem, and you could only spawn at the planet you docked them at, enemy controlled or not.

When spawning a new ship, the planet was drained of reas of what the ship cost and undocking a ship cost nothing.

SWEET!
1.536 - Beta
- Shipyards now have build queues. If there are not enough resources on a planet to spawn your ship, then your ship is place into a queue in the order requested. Once enough resources are available, your ship is built and placed in your storage.
- Docked ships now cost zero resources to spawn, BUT they are now locked to their last docked location. Unless that location has been captured.
